Information we process

  • Shopify store identity, installation state, subscription state, primary domain, and public storefront URL.
  • Product identifiers, handles, titles, publication eligibility, and public product URLs obtained with the read_products permission.
  • Public storefront observations needed for a scan, including displayed prices, compare-at prices, sale labels, structured product data, and the pages where evidence was observed.
  • Scan results, finding history, job status, error codes, and bounded operational logs.
  • A notification email address only when a merchant enables email alerts.
  • An optional storefront access password when a merchant chooses to scan a password-protected Online Store. It is encrypted at rest and decrypted only in memory to establish a Shopify storefront session.
  • Shopify authentication sessions and related merchant-account metadata needed to keep the embedded app signed in securely.

PromoCheckup does not request customer, order, checkout, payment, theme-write, or product-write permissions. It does not place tracking cookies or pixels on a merchant's storefront.

Retention and deletion

Shop-scoped data is kept while PromoCheckup is installed so merchants can review scan and finding history. Uninstalling cancels queued work, disables alerts, removes the saved storefront password, and removes Shopify sessions. When Shopify sends the mandatory shop/redact request, PromoCheckup deletes the store record and its products, scans, findings, jobs, notifications, and remaining sessions.

Routine encrypted backups, when enabled, are retained for no longer than 30 days and are used only for disaster recovery. Redacted data is not intentionally restored to the live service. Anonymous aggregate event counts may be retained because they no longer identify a store or individual.
